在当今互联网环境中,搭建VPN(虚拟私人网络)变得越来越重要。尤其是在使用公共Wi-Fi时,保护个人隐私和数据安全显得尤为必要。本篇文章将详细介绍如何在云服务器上搭建VPN,帮助您实现安全、私密的网络连接。
目录
- 什么是VPN?
- 为什么选择云服务器搭建VPN?
- 如何选择合适的云服务器?
- 搭建VPN的步骤
- 4.1 安装必要的软件
- 4.2 配置VPN
- 4.3 测试VPN
- 常见问题解答
- 5.1 VPN的安全性如何?
- 5.2 搭建VPN需要多少成本?
- 5.3 是否可以在手机上使用?
- 5.4 为什么VPN连接不稳定?
- 结论
1. 什么是VPN?
VPN(虚拟私人网络)是一种用于在公共网络上创建安全连接的技术。它允许用户通过加密通道访问互联网,以保护用户的在线活动免受监视。使用VPN后,您的IP地址将被隐藏,从而提升上网隐私。
2. 为什么选择云服务器搭建VPN?
选择使用云服务器搭建VPN有以下几个优势:
- 灵活性:云服务器可以根据需求进行动态扩展。
- 可控性:用户对服务器的完全控制,可以根据需要自定义配置。
- 成本效益:大多数云服务提供商提供按需计费,适合各种预算。
3. 如何选择合适的云服务器?
在选择云服务器时,应考虑以下因素:
- 带宽:选择具有高带宽的服务器,以确保流量畅通。
- 地理位置:选择离您的目标用户较近的数据中心,以降低延迟。
- 价格:根据预算选择合适的套餐。
4. 搭建VPN的步骤
搭建VPN的步骤如下:
4.1 安装必要的软件
-
登录云服务器:使用SSH登录您的云服务器。
-
更新系统:确保系统是最新的。 bash sudo apt-get update sudo apt-get upgrade
-
安装OpenVPN:使用以下命令安装OpenVPN。 bash sudo apt-get install openvpn easy-rsa
4.2 配置VPN
-
创建证书:使用Easy-RSA工具创建证书和密钥。 bash make-cadir ~/openvpn-ca cd ~/openvpn-ca source vars ./clean-all ./build-ca
-
生成服务器密钥: bash ./build-key-server server
-
配置服务器文件:修改配置文件
/etc/openvpn/server.conf
,设置服务器参数。 -
启动VPN服务: bash sudo systemctl start openvpn@server
4.3 测试VPN
- 检查VPN连接:使用VPN客户端连接服务器,测试连接是否成功。
- 验证IP地址:确保您的IP地址已更改,访问相关网站确认。
5. 常见问题解答
5.1 VPN的安全性如何?
使用VPN能大幅提升网络安全性,尤其是在公共Wi-Fi环境中。但需注意选择安全协议(如OpenVPN)和强密码,以防止数据泄露。
5.2 搭建VPN需要多少成本?
搭建VPN的成本取决于云服务器的类型及使用时间。通常,基础的云服务器套餐每月的费用在几十到几百元不等。
5.3 是否可以在手机上使用?
是的,您可以在手机上安装VPN客户端,通过输入服务器地址和密钥进行连接。
5.4 为什么VPN连接不稳定?
VPN连接不稳定可能由多种因素造成:
- 网络质量:使用不稳定的网络。
- 服务器负载:选择的云服务器负载过高。
- 协议设置:不当的协议或端口设置。
6. 结论
通过本篇文章,您应该对如何在云服务器上搭建VPN有了全面的了解。搭建VPN可以保护您的在线隐私,提高安全性。希望本文能帮助您顺利搭建VPN,并享受安全的上网体验。